BariSlim Bariatric Calcium Citrate chewable tablets deliver 500mg of highly absorbable calcium citrate combined with magnesium and vitamin D, specifically formulated to support bone health and recovery after weight loss surgery. With a naturally delicious raspberry flavor and 180 tablets per bottle, this supplement ensures consistent, easy-to-take nutrition designed for post-bariatric patients seeking long-term wellness.

HORRIBLE TASTE and they are HUGE
I normally do not even bother writing reviews however, this was so incredibly awful that I feel itโs necessary to warn others. I got the raspberry flavor and it truly made me sick to my stomach. It was nearly impossible to choke down without throwing up. After bariatric surgery, I want something that is tolerable to my stomach, considering what happens when I throw up. This was the most awful tasting medication/vitamin Iโve ever had. On top of it not being edible, the tablet is huge. Itโs the size of three Tums all put together. The only somewhat thing I could say about it that potentially is positive would be I believe it absorbs well. If you can manage to tolerate one of the worst taste in the entire world, then it may be right for you. If you cannot, then I highly recommend finding another option.
